The Benefits of Physical Exercise
Physical exercise is universally recognized as one of the most effective ways to maintain good health and well-being. Health professionals have long advocated for the importance of regular physical activity, emphasizing its benefits for both the body and the mind. Many people engage in physical activities like running, swimming, and cycling, each offering distinct health advantages. Regular exercise contributes to physical fitness and has positive impacts on mental health, emotional balance, and social interactions.
From a physical perspective, regular exercise lowers the risk of chronic diseases such as heart disease, diabetes, and hypertension. Cardiovascular exercises strengthen the heart and improve circulation, ensuring essential nutrients are delivered throughout the body. Additionally, strength training enhances muscle mass and bone density, helping to prevent osteoporosis. Physical activity also plays a crucial role in weight management, as it burns calories and boosts metabolism, aiding individuals in maintaining a healthy body weight.
The mental benefits of exercise are equally significant. Regular physical activity reduces anxiety and depression due to the release of endorphins—“feel-good” chemicals in the brain. These chemicals alleviate stress and enhance mood, contributing to better mental well-being. Exercise has also been linked to improved cognitive functions like memory, concentration, and problem-solving, which are especially valuable for students and professionals.
In conclusion, integrating regular physical exercise into one’s routine can lead to a healthier and more fulfilling life. The combination of physical and mental benefits makes exercise a key factor in maintaining overall well-being.
